The problem occured with the IPP backend of CUPS 1.5.0. It has bugs of
the IPP backend of CUPS 1.4.x fixed, but unfortunately, got incompatible
with some IPP implementations of printers and network equipment,
including the LiveBox 2. As these problems are caused by bugs in the IPP
implementations
